// JavaScript Document - pr3c, gerund2
function Checker(eng){//en columna
if (document.getElementsByTagName && document.createElement){with (document){
		var lnum=getElementById('lalista');
		var k=0; 
		for (var i=0;i<(RES.length/cols); i++){
			var eltr=createElement("TR"); lnum.appendChild(eltr);
			for(j=0;j<cols;j++){ var nu=k+j; 
			if (eng){
				var ingles = '<input onclick="df(ENG['+k+'],document.getElementById(\'lasins\'),'+alturaingles+');" type="button"'+
		 'value="Eng?" title="Click to translate sentence '+(k+1)+'"  onmousedown="document.getElementById(\'define\').className=\'traduce\';" class="ejinp"  />';
				var tdeng=createElement("TD"); tdeng.innerHTML=ingles; eltr.appendChild(tdeng);
			}
			var numeral=(cols>1)?'&bull; ':(nu+1)+'.';
		var elchk='<input name="" id="" type="checkbox" onclick="chk('+nu+', this);" />';
				var tdpal=createElement("TD"); tdpal.id=nu; tdpal.style.width=FirstColWidth;
				tdpal.innerHTML=numeral+' <b class="naranroj">'+QUES[nu]+'</b>'+finpal; eltr.appendChild(tdpal);
				for (m=0;m<ops.length;m++){var tda=createElement("TD"); tda.id=ops[m]+nu; eltr.appendChild(tda);tda.innerHTML=elchk;}
				if ((cols==2)&&(j<(QUES.length/2))){var tdd=createElement("TD"); tdd.style.width='80px'; eltr.appendChild(tdd);}
				}//for j
			k=k+cols;
		 }// for i
getElementById('punhdn').value = 0;
}}//if, with
else{alert(sorry)}
}//checker y with
var contestadas=0;
function chk(num, bx){ eli=bx.parentNode.id;
	var letra=eli.replace(eli.charAt(eli.lastIndexOf(num)),''); //saca el numero y deja ops
	var ok='<img src="imag/okredani.gif" width="19" height="19" style="padding-left:4px; vertical-align:middle" alt="ok" />';
	var nua='<img src="imag/nono.gif" width="19" height="19" style="padding-left:4px; vertical-align:middle" alt="ok" />';
	var escorrecto='&iexcl;CORRECTO! ';
	var mala='Tu selecci&oacute;n ('+letra+') es incorrecta. '; var cita=(citar==1)?'&quot;'+QUES[num]+'&quot; ':Findtema(RES[num],num);
	var explic=cita+explSpec+document.getElementById(RES[num]).innerHTML;
with (document){var lapalab = getElementById(num);
	for (m=0;m<ops.length;m++){getElementById(ops[m]+num).innerHTML='';}
	lapalab.innerHTML+='&nbsp;<b>'+RES[num]+'</b>';}
if (letra==RES[num]){
	Puntos(1,(100/RES.length)); 
	lapalab.innerHTML+=ok;
	ComeN(escorrecto+explic,'comentasi');
	}
else{lapalab.innerHTML+=nua;	ComeN(mala+explic,'comentano');	}
	senmarca();
	contestadas++;
	(contestadas==RES.length) ? setTimeout('Terminpr3n()', 1000) : senfoca();
}
//function Finale(){confirm('Has terminado el ejercicio');}
function ComeN(Que, cl){//con pr3cn
	var coment = document.getElementById('comenta');
	var colcont=document.getElementById('contej');
	var where = estopues = document.getElementById('lasins');
	ubiK(where);
	coment.innerHTML = Que; coment.className = cl; 
	with (coment.style){zIndex = 10; width ='600px'; left =((colcont.offsetWidth-600)/2)+'px'; top = dondetop+10+'px';  display = 'block';
	textAlign='center'; fontWeight='bold';padding='5px 0px';}
	estopues.style.visibility='hidden';
}
function Terminpr3n(){
	document.getElementById('row1').style.visibility='hidden';
	var punt = Math.round(document.getElementById('punhdn').value);
	var sonido ='<object type="application/x-shockwave-flash" data="ats/flash/gewd.swf" width="1" height="1"><param name="movie" value="ats/flash/gewd.swf" /><param name="quality" value="high"/></object>';
	mensfinal='Has completado el ejercicio.<br />Tu puntaje final es '+punt+'%';
  	var finis=document.getElementById('scor1'); finis.style.textAlign='center'; finis.innerHTML = Sonrisas+sonido;
	senmarca();
	ComeN(mensfinal,'comentater');
}
